The Siren's Resonance: A Tale of the Indestructible Lure

In the quaint coastal village of Luray, the sea was a relentless force, whispering tales of ancient mermaids and hidden treasures. The villagers spoke of the Unyielding Siren, a mythical creature who sang a melody so enchanting that it could lure the bravest of sailors to their doom. The most enduring legend was that of the Indestructible Lure, a magical artifact crafted from the scales of the siren that could capture the essence of the sea and hold it in one's hands.

Amidst this folklore, there lived a young fisherman named Jin. Jin's father, Ming, was a respected figure in the village, known for his skill in the sea and his unwavering determination. Jin had always admired his father, dreaming of one day following in his footsteps. Little did Jin know that the legend of the Unyielding Siren was closer to home than he could have ever imagined.

One stormy night, Jin awoke to the sound of his father's voice, calling out his name. Ming had gone out to sea during a fierce storm, and Jin's heart raced with worry. He found his father lying on the kitchen floor, shivering and delirious. Ming's eyes were wild with fear as he clutched Jin's hand tightly. "Jin, listen to me," he gasped. "The siren... she's real. And she has chosen you."

Confused and frightened, Jin asked, "Chosen me for what, father?"

"The Indestructible Lure," Ming replied. "It's your destiny to hold it. But be warned, the siren's melody can shatter trust and destroy lives. You must be strong and wise."

The next day, as Jin helped his father recover, he discovered an old, weathered chest hidden beneath the floorboards of the fisherman's cabin. Inside, he found the Indestructible Lure, a shimmering, iridescent object that seemed to hum with power. He felt an inexplicable connection to it, as if it were a part of him.

As weeks turned into months, Jin became obsessed with the lure. He spent his days practicing the art of fishing, honing his skills to become the greatest fisherman in Luray. Yet, he felt a growing emptiness in his heart, a void that only the lure could fill. The more time he spent with it, the more he felt the siren's influence upon him.

One night, as Jin was tending to his nets, he heard a strange melody echoing through the village. The melody was unlike any he had ever heard before, both haunting and beautiful. It was the siren's song, and it was calling him. Jin's heart raced, and he knew that he had to face his destiny.

He approached the sea with the Indestructible Lure in hand. As he stood on the rocky shore, the melody grew louder, and Jin felt the pull of the sea. He stepped forward, and with each step, the melody grew stronger, wrapping around him like a shroud.

Suddenly, the sea parted, revealing the Unyielding Siren, her form shimmering like moonlight on water. Jin's eyes widened in shock as he saw her. She was not the creature of myth, but a beautiful woman with long, flowing hair and eyes that held the depths of the ocean.

"The siren's melody has called you," she said, her voice like a gentle breeze. "You are the chosen one, Jin. But be warned, the Indestructible Lure is a double-edged sword. It will give you great power, but it will also test your trust and loyalty."

Jin took a deep breath, his heart pounding with fear and excitement. "I accept the challenge," he declared. "I will use this power wisely."

The siren smiled, her eyes twinkling with approval. "Then come with me, and let us forge a bond that will change the course of your life."

As they journeyed together, Jin learned the true nature of the Indestructible Lure. It was not just a tool of power, but a reminder of the trust that must be maintained between a fisherman and the sea. With each catch, Jin felt the siren's influence guiding him, teaching him the secrets of the ocean.

But as his fame grew, so did the envy of others. Jin's closest friend, Hai, saw the lure as a symbol of wealth and power, and he sought to steal it for his own gain. One night, as Jin was resting, Hai crept into his cabin and snatched the lure from its resting place.

Jin awoke to the sound of a commotion. Hai had returned with the lure, demanding that Jin give it to him. "This is mine now," Hai declared, his eyes gleaming with malice.

Jin's heart ached as he looked at his friend, but he knew he could not let Hai possess the Indestructible Lure. "Hai, this is a trust between me and the siren," he said firmly. "It is not yours to take."

Hai's face turned red with anger. "You think you can control everything, Jin? The siren's melody is mine now!"

Before Jin could react, the melody of the siren's song filled the air. Hai's eyes widened in terror as he was pulled into the sea, the Indestructible Lure's power overwhelming him. Jin rushed to the edge of the water, but it was too late. Hai had vanished, swallowed by the ocean's depths.

For a moment, Jin stood there, the weight of his actions pressing upon him. But then, the siren's voice echoed in his mind, "Trust is the foundation of your power, Jin. Without it, all you have is an empty shell."

Jin looked back at the Indestructible Lure, now lying in the sand. He realized that he had to rebuild his trust, both with the siren and with those he had hurt. With newfound resolve, he returned to the sea, determined to prove that he was worthy of the siren's blessing.

As he fished, he began to understand the true meaning of the Indestructible Lure. It was not just a symbol of power, but a symbol of trust, loyalty, and the enduring bond between a fisherman and the sea.

And so, Jin's legend grew, not as the greatest fisherman, but as the one who had learned the true power of the Unyielding Siren's melody and the indestructible lure.
